Sow your broad bean seeds under cover in February and March, when it’s still cold, and direct sow in the garden from March … WebMay 24, 2024 · Sow your broad bean seeds under cover in February and March, when it’s still cold, and direct sow in the garden from March onwards. You can also sow them at the end of the year in September or October to overwinter and come into harvest two weeks ahead of your spring sown crop.

WebFeb 13, 2024 · Harvesting and Storing Broad beans growing time takes about 80 to 100 days, depending on the variety. You can harvest broad beans when the pods are full and they appear green and shiny. You can simply pick the pods off the plant or use a clean pair of scissors to remove them. Broad beans fruits grow slower than other beans. The flowers generally stay on the plant for 7-10 days before turning into pods. The pods also take around 15-20 days to grow and become ready for harvest.
